TORBLAA, Ole Larsen 1857-1943

Ole Larsen Torblaa was born January 12, 1857 at Ulvik, Hordaland, Norway to Lars Olesen Syse Torblaa and Benta Arnesdatter Sygnestevdt, the second of their four children. Ole was baptized in February 1857 at Ulvik, Hordaland, Norway. Found birth/baptism records at Norwegian Digital Archives on-line for Ulvik, Hordaland, Norway 1853-1867, pg 40, # 11. Sponsors: Ole Ommundsen, Steen Olsen Sygnestveit, Iver Sjursen Leqve, Lisbet Aslaksdatter Torblaa, Anna Tolleivsdatter Qvale.

In the spring of 1875, Ole left Norway with an older sister, Britha to emigrate to America, settling at Mitchell County, Iowa. Found in the Norwegian Digital Archives on-line for Ulvik, Hordaland, Norway 1864-1878, pg 281, entry #18: Ole Larsen Torbla emigrating April 2, 1875 for Amerika. Confirmed 5/5/1872. Left w/ his sister Brita Larsdatter

On September 25, 1888, he became a naturalized citizen.

Ole married Martha Ivarsdatter Syse Olsen (the widow, Mrs. Ole P. Mikkalsen) on February 21, 1880 at Rock Creek Lutheran, Meroa, Cedar, Mitchell, Iowa.

The couple had 4 children who were all born at Cedar, Mitchell, Iowa:
Leonard Oscar (b December 17, 1880, d July 21, 1968 Grafton, Walsh, N Dakota);
Bertina Mathilda (b June 30, 1884, d September 18, 1948 Osage, Mitchell, Iowa);
Clara Isabella (b June 30, 1884, d May 22, 1961 Osage, Mitchell, Iowa) and
Ida Annette (b January 1, 1889, d June 29, 1977 Osage, Mitchell, Iowa).

Found in the 1880 - 1895 censuses living at Cedar, Mitchell, Iowa:
1880: Lars Torbell 23, Martha Torbell 33.

1885: Oley L Torbleau 28, Martha Torbleau 38, Leonard Torbleau 4, Bertina Torbleau 0, Clara Torbleau 0, Iver Olson 77, Cathrena Olson 68, Andrew Stensland 19.

1895: Ole Torblaa age 38.

Found in the 1900 - 1940 censuses living at Osage, Mitchell, Iowa:
1900: Ole L Torblan 43, Martha Torblan 53, Leonide Torblan 19, Clara Torblan 15, Bertine Torblan 15, Ida Torblan 11.

1905: Living at Cedar, Mitchell, Iowa.

1910: Ole L Torblan 53, Martha Torblan 52, Clara Torblan 25, Ida Torblan 21, Gilbert Lee 25.

1920: Ole L Torblas 63, Martha Torblas 73, Clara Torblas 35.

1925: Oli L Torblaa 68, Martha Torblaa 78, Clare Torblaa 40.

1930: Ole L Torblaa 73, Martha Torblaa 83, Clara I Torblaa 45.

1940: Ole L Torblas 83, Martha Torblas 78, Clara I Torblas 55.

Ole Larsen Torblaa died November 16, 1943 at Osage, Mitchell, Iowa and was buried at the Rock Creek Lutheran Cemetery, Meroa, Cedar, Mitchell, Iowa.

Obituary from Osage Newspaper:
Ole Larsen Torblaa was born at Ulvik inHardanger, Hordaland, Norway, Jan. 12, 1857, and passed away at his home in Osage, Nov. 16, 1943, in his 87th year. Ole L. Torblaa, immigrated to America in 1875 with a sister, Britha and came to Osage. He engaged in farming in Mitchell County, an occupation in which he continued until his retirement in 1920, with the exception of a two year period from 1898 to 1900, when he and his family resided in Osage. His residence was confined to Mitchell County except for one year when he farmed near Grafton, N Dakota. In 1927, Mr. Torblaa visited the land of his birth.

February 21, 1880, Ole L. Torblaa, was married to Martha Olsen Mikkelsen at the Rock Creek Lutheran church, the Rev. John Olsen officiating. To this union, four children were born, and these, with the aged wife and mother, survive. The children are: Leonard of Grafton, ND; Clara of Osage, IA; Mrs. Gust Olson and Mrs. Elmer Dahley of Nora Springs, IA. Also, surviving are 9 grandchildren and 10 great-grandchildren. One of the grandchildren, Glen Olson, is at present in the army in the South Pacific. A sister, Mrs. Martin Torkelson, Grafton, ND, also survives.

Mr. and Mrs. Torblaa were approaching their 64th wedding anniversary and could look back on a married life singularly spared by death; not only do all the children and grandchildren survive, but only once in the 63 years has the family suffered bereavement, and that through the passing of a great-grandchild. Mr. Torblaa was a devoted church member. He frequently represented his church at conventions and for many years was a deacon in the Osage Lutheran church. Funeral services were held November 19 at the home and at the Osage Lutheran church at 2:00 p.m.. Interment was in the Rock Creek Cemetery.
